Be at the heart of actionFly remote-controlled drones into enemy territory to gather vital information.

Apply Now

Senior Business Analyst

Milton Keynes
2 days ago
Create job alert

Senior Business Analyst 
Permanent
5 Days a week on site
Milton Keynes 

About the Role
We are undertaking the modernisation of a legacy application into a modern technology stack. The only definitive source of business rules and logic is the existing codebase. This role will require a Business Analyst who can work independently to bridge the gap between technical teams and business stakeholders, interpreting how the current system works, validating with the business, and iterating until requirements are ready for development and testing.
You will partner closely with developers, testers, and business representatives to ensure that requirements are clear, agreed, and actionable. This is a highly collaborative role requiring excellent stakeholder management skills and the ability to work with minimal supervision. Must have experience working as a lone Senior Business Analyst in a start-up or small company.
Key Responsibilities

Requirements Elicitation & Validation
Arrange and lead sessions with developers to understand existing system functionality.
Translate technical explanations into clear business language for stakeholder review.
Work with business teams to confirm “current state” and agree “future state” requirements.
Iterate requirements until both technical teams and business stakeholders sign off.
Stakeholder Management
Build strong working relationships across technical and business teams.
Manage expectations, priorities, and conflicts between stakeholders.
Facilitate workshops, interviews, and walkthroughs to capture needs and ensure alignment.
Documentation & Traceability
Produce user stories, acceptance criteria, process maps, and supporting documentation.
Maintain a clear audit trail of requirement changes and decisions in Azure DevOps.
Ensure requirements are testable and aligned with development needs.
Collaboration with Development & Test Teams
Support developers during implementation, clarifying requirements and answering queries.
Liaise with testers to ensure adequate coverage of business scenarios.
Participate in backlog refinement, sprint planning, and review sessions.
Process Improvement
Suggest enhancements to requirements gathering and documentation processes.
Promote best practices for collaboration and communication across teams.Skills & Experience
Essential

Proven track record as a Business Analyst on complex system migrations or modernisation projects.
Ability to work independently, taking high-level goals and delivering tangible outputs without close supervision.
Strong stakeholder management, facilitation, and negotiation skills.
Experience collaborating closely with technical teams (developers, architects, testers).
Excellent verbal and written communication skills, with the ability to translate between technical and non-technical language.
Skilled in producing user stories, acceptance criteria, and process documentation.
Comfortable using Agile delivery methods and tools such as Azure DevOps, Jira, or similar.Desirable

Experience working with legacy systems and translating existing functionality into modern solutions.
Exposure to software development concepts (no coding required).
Familiarity with workflows in Azure DevOps.
Knowledge of test planning and UAT processes.Personal Attributes

Self-motivated and proactive.
Calm and objective under pressure.
Strong analytical and problem-solving abilities.
Able to adapt quickly to new tools and processes.
Collaborative and approachable, with a “can do” attitude.Reporting Line
Reports to: CTO
KPIs for Success

Requirements delivered on time and signed off by both business and technical teams.
Stakeholder satisfaction with clarity and accuracy of requirements.
Minimal rework during development and testing due to unclear requirements.
Active participation in Agile ceremonies and collaboration tools

Related Jobs

View all jobs

Data BA

Data BA

Data

Business Analyst/BA (Payment)

Senior Java Developer

Senior Guidewire Developer

Subscribe to Future Tech Insights for the latest jobs & insights, direct to your inbox.

By subscribing, you agree to our privacy policy and terms of service.

Industry Insights

Discover insightful articles, industry insights, expert tips, and curated resources.

Cloud Computing Team Structures Explained: Who Does What in a Modern Cloud Department

Cloud computing has transformed how organisations in the UK and worldwide design, deliver, and maintain their IT infrastructure. Whether it’s migrating on-premise workloads to the cloud, building cloud-native applications, or optimising for cost, performance, and security — organisations of all sizes need cloud teams with clearly defined roles. For someone applying for cloud computing jobs, or hiring for them, knowing who does what in a modern cloud department gives you an edge. This article describes the core roles you’ll find in a mature cloud team, how these roles work together through the cloud lifecycle, what skills UK employers tend to expect, typical career paths and salaries, plus the challenges of structuring cloud computing teams.

Why the UK Could Be the World’s Next Cloud Computing Jobs Hub

Cloud computing has shifted rapidly from a novel concept to the backbone of modern technology. From SaaS platforms and virtual desktops to distributed infrastructure and AI-ready architectures, cloud is now everywhere. This transformation has created an explosive demand for skilled professionals in cloud engineering, cloud architecture, security, operations, DevOps, and beyond. For UK professionals and employers, the cloud opportunity is huge. Demand is growing, salaries are strong, and scope spans startups, enterprises, government, and public services. This article explores why the UK is well-placed to become the world’s next cloud computing jobs hub, what sectors and roles are rising fastest, and what must be done to make it a reality.

The Best Free Tools & Platforms to Practise Cloud Computing Skills in 2025/26

Cloud computing has become the backbone of digital transformation. From small start-ups to multinational enterprises, organisations are moving workloads, applications, and even entire infrastructures into the cloud. This shift has fuelled demand for skilled professionals who understand not just the theory, but the practical application of cloud services. If you want a career in cloud engineering, DevOps, cloud architecture, or even data science with cloud specialisation, hands-on practice is essential. Employers are no longer satisfied with theoretical knowledge; they want candidates who can prove they’ve spun up a server, deployed a container, or automated infrastructure on a real platform. The good news? You don’t need to break the bank. Dozens of free tiers, open-source frameworks, and sandbox environments exist to help you practise cloud computing skills at zero cost. In this article, we’ll cover the best free tools and platforms in 2025 that let you experiment, build projects, and showcase your cloud expertise.